One streak is gone as Conway’s scoreless streak comes to an end, but they still get a good win beating a solid Norwood team 7-5. Trailing 5-3 after the second inning, the Bears plated 3 in the third and held the Pirates scoreless the rest of the way to get the win. Jacob Childers and Tyler Perryman both went 3 for 4 with 2 runs scored for Conway. While Nathan Huckaby had 4 RBI.
Another streak is still alive as Rolla’s Adrian Pogue recorded her seventh consecutive shutout leaving her one shy of the state record. The Lady Bulldogs got goals from Olivia Cox, Katelyn Maddy, Taylor Tronstad, Maria Vincent, and Kaylyn Stoll as they downed Joplin 5-0. To tie the record, Pogue and her teammates will have to shutdown a Jefferson City team that has only been shutout twice this season. They’ll face the Lady Jays Monday at Rolla.

 The Cassville volleyball team at attention for the national anthem.
Volleyball season is up & running now. And I attended a very entertaining match last night as McDonald County traveled to Cassville. The home team got out to a good start and took the lead early in the first set. But after a timeout, the Lady Mustangs rallied behind the play of Ryan Parsons to take it 25-17. The second set was a reversal as Cassville controlled play and the Ladycats Marti Richmiller started to assert herself. Richmiller would finish with 12 kills & 9 assists and Cassville took the second set 25-17. The final set was back & forth all the way. Cassville’s Emily Orrell made some key digs to overcome some unforced errors on Cassville’s side. But in the end, Parsons’ tough serving (she would finish with 5 aces) gave McDonald County just enough margin to win the third set 25-22 & take the match. Both teams looked a little rough, but all in all, it was a good match to start the season. Neither side will be an easy match for any team.
